one thing to check for sure .. the bracket fits on either side of the part of the trans it bolts to. only one position is correct.. the more forward one I think.

when everything is right and at least half decent, the only problem having the bracket on the wrong side is the shift lever won't move far enough aft ...making 2nd and 4th hard or impossible to get.

if it's oddly vague in ways beyond that, I wonder if you have worn out parts here and there . The whole shift linkage needs fairly frequent lubrication on every part that moves ,on the entire linkage. Often they don't get that lubrication, and then things wear.

Disconnected the shift linkage at the transmission by removing the two bolts from the bracket and pulling the socket off the ball. Reconnected but can't seem to get the adjustment right. I can enter reverse without depressing the shifter. Shifting to second is a new adventure every time. Sometimes it just won't go. I've moved the bracket in every possible direction, or so it seems. What am I not doing right here? Any suggestions will be appreciated. Doug E. '84 Van-Go '67 vw convertible Vert-i-go
